Stock Exchange Act, 1995

Privilege.

68.—(1) Nothing in this Act shall compel the disclosure by any person of any information which he would, in the opinion of the Court, be entitled to refuse to produce on the grounds of legal professional privilege or authorise the taking possession of any document containing such information which is in his possession.

(2) The publication, in pursuance of any provision of this Part, of any report, information, book or document relating to inspectors appointed under this Part shall be privileged.
